#teacherAttendDateComp[data-v-4ccbc660]{background:#fff}.date-info[data-v-4ccbc660]{display:flex;align-items:center;justify-content:space-between;font-size:13px;padding:10px 15px}.current-hover[data-v-4ccbc660]{color:var(--color-primary);font-size:12px}.attendance-status[data-v-4ccbc660]{padding:6px 24px;font-size:13px;color:#999;display:flex;align-items:center}.attendance-dot[data-v-4ccbc660]{width:9px;height:9px;border-radius:5px;margin-right:10px}.calendar-container[data-v-4ccbc660]{display:flex;align-items:flex-start;padding:10px 15px}.icon-arrow[data-v-4ccbc660]{width:9px;height:17px;margin-top:6px}.calendar-header[data-v-4ccbc660]{font-size:13px;color:#666}.calendar-wrapper[data-v-4ccbc660]{padding:0 8px;flex:1}.weekday-wrapper[data-v-4ccbc660]{display:flex;flex-wrap:wrap}.weekday-item[data-v-4ccbc660]{width:14.285%;line-height:36px;text-align:center;position:relative;flex-shrink:0}.day-active[data-v-4ccbc660]{height:36px;width:36px;border-radius:18px;background:#5e7ad8;color:#fff;display:inline-block}.status-dot[data-v-4ccbc660]{position:absolute;bottom:3px;left:0;right:0;width:5px;height:5px;border-radius:3px;background:transparent;margin:0 auto}.done[data-v-4ccbc660]{background:#5e7ad8}.lacking[data-v-4ccbc660]{background:#ff9b38}.none[data-v-4ccbc660]{background:transparent}.bg-white[data-v-4ccbc660]{background:#fff}.arrow-down[data-v-4ccbc660]{text-align:center;padding-bottom:8px}.arrow-down img[data-v-4ccbc660]{width:22px}.deadline[data-v-4ccbc660]{background:#f6f7fb;color:#6d8cde;padding:10px 20px;font-size:12px}.attendance-datas[data-v-4ccbc660]{padding:15px 20px;font-size:14px;color:#424242}.clock-item[data-v-4ccbc660]{display:flex;align-items:flex-start;position:relative;margin-top:30px}.clock-time[data-v-4ccbc660]{font-weight:600;font-size:16px;margin-right:20px;line-height:26px}.clock-status[data-v-4ccbc660]{font-weight:400}.clock-status span[data-v-4ccbc660]{vertical-align:middle;line-height:18px;display:inline-block}.step-line[data-v-4ccbc660]{position:absolute;top:-45px;left:28px;height:36px;width:3px;background:#d8d8d8;border-radius:2px}.except[data-v-4ccbc660],.normal[data-v-4ccbc660]{border-radius:5px;padding:0 10px;background:#d7e0ff;border:1px solid #bbcaff;margin-left:12px;color:#6d8cde;font-size:12px}.clock-location[data-v-4ccbc660]{margin-top:6px}.clock-location img[data-v-4ccbc660]{width:15px;vertical-align:middle;margin-right:8px}.clock-location span[data-v-4ccbc660]{font-size:12px;vertical-align:middle}.date-info[data-v-052e0554]{display:flex;align-items:center;justify-content:space-between;font-size:13px;padding:10px 15px;background:#fff}.current-hover[data-v-052e0554]{color:var(--color-primary);font-size:12px}.week-container[data-v-052e0554]{padding:10px 15px;display:flex;align-items:flex-start;background:#fff}.icon-arrow[data-v-052e0554]{width:9px;height:17px;margin-top:6px}.week-item-wrapper[data-v-052e0554]{padding:0 10px;text-align:center;flex:1}.week-item[data-v-052e0554]{padding:0 12px;height:30px;line-height:30px;max-width:70px;color:#424242;border-radius:4px;margin-bottom:6px;display:inline-block}.week-active[data-v-052e0554]{background:#5e7ad8;color:#fff}.process-container[data-v-052e0554]{text-align:center;background:#fff;padding-bottom:30px}.process-text-container[data-v-052e0554]{display:flex;flex-direction:column;align-items:flex-start;justify-content:center;height:150px;padding-left:20px}.process-text-wrapper[data-v-052e0554]{display:flex;align-items:center;padding:6px 0;color:#424242;font-size:15px}.process-text-wrapper div[data-v-052e0554]:last-child{font-weight:500;font-size:16px}.text-dot1[data-v-052e0554],.text-dot2[data-v-052e0554]{width:8px;height:8px;border-radius:4px;background:#5e7ad8;margin-right:8px}.text-dot2[data-v-052e0554]{background:#ff6f6f}.total-data-container[data-v-052e0554]{margin-top:10px;background:#fff;display:flex;align-items:center}.total-data-item[data-v-052e0554]{flex:1;text-align:center;padding:20px 0;font-size:13px}.total-data-item[data-v-052e0554]:first-child{border-right:1px dashed #dcdcdc}.aver-hours[data-v-052e0554],.lacking-clock[data-v-052e0554]{color:#5e7ad8;font-size:23px;font-weight:600;line-height:28px;margin-bottom:10px}.lacking-clock[data-v-052e0554]{color:#ff6f6f}.date-info[data-v-58d6fcc3]{display:flex;align-items:center;justify-content:space-between;font-size:13px;padding:10px 15px;background:#fff}.current-hover[data-v-58d6fcc3]{color:var(--color-primary);font-size:12px}.month-container[data-v-58d6fcc3]{padding:10px 15px;display:flex;align-items:flex-start;background:#fff}.icon-arrow[data-v-58d6fcc3]{width:9px;height:17px;margin-top:6px}.month-item-wrapper[data-v-58d6fcc3]{padding:0 10px;text-align:center;flex:1}.month-item[data-v-58d6fcc3]{padding:0 8px;height:30px;line-height:30px;max-width:70px;color:#424242;border-radius:4px;margin-bottom:6px;display:inline-block}.month-active[data-v-58d6fcc3]{background:#5e7ad8;color:#fff}.process-container[data-v-58d6fcc3]{text-align:center;background:#fff;padding-bottom:30px}.process-text-container[data-v-58d6fcc3]{display:flex;flex-direction:column;align-items:flex-start;justify-content:center;height:150px;padding-left:20px}.process-text-wrapper[data-v-58d6fcc3]{display:flex;align-items:center;padding:6px 0;color:#424242;font-size:15px}.process-text-wrapper div[data-v-58d6fcc3]:last-child{font-weight:500;font-size:16px}.text-dot1[data-v-58d6fcc3],.text-dot2[data-v-58d6fcc3]{width:8px;height:8px;border-radius:4px;background:#5e7ad8;margin-right:8px}.text-dot2[data-v-58d6fcc3]{background:#ff6f6f}.total-data-container[data-v-58d6fcc3]{margin-top:10px;background:#fff;display:flex;align-items:center}.total-data-item[data-v-58d6fcc3]{flex:1;text-align:center;padding:20px 0;font-size:13px}.total-data-item[data-v-58d6fcc3]:first-child{border-right:1px dashed #dcdcdc}.aver-hours[data-v-58d6fcc3],.lacking-clock[data-v-58d6fcc3]{color:#5e7ad8;font-size:23px;font-weight:600;line-height:28px;margin-bottom:10px}.lacking-clock[data-v-58d6fcc3]{color:#ff6f6f}.attendance-header[data-v-bc66fe1a]{display:flex;align-items:center;border-bottom:1px dashed var(--color-border);background:#fff;padding:12px 16px}.user-portrait[data-v-bc66fe1a]{width:64px;height:64px;border-radius:32px;margin-right:6px}.user-name[data-v-bc66fe1a]{font-size:14px;color:#333}.school-name[data-v-bc66fe1a]{font-size:12px;color:#666;margin-top:12px}.school-name img[data-v-bc66fe1a]{width:18px;margin-right:7px;vertical-align:middle}.school-name span[data-v-bc66fe1a]{vertical-align:middle}.date-type-select[data-v-bc66fe1a]{color:#666;background:#efefef;display:flex;align-items:center;border-radius:5px;padding:3px}.date-type-select div[data-v-bc66fe1a]{width:26px;height:26px;text-align:center;line-height:26px;border-radius:5px}.date-type-select .date-active[data-v-bc66fe1a]{background:#fff}